How are the Gulf state economies connected?

About this episode

The Iran war is hitting Gulf Arab nations hard, but with a wider impact in today's interlinked world. 
As well as global oil and gas supplies, Gulf states play a critical role in many economies. So how are they connected — and what could be at risk? 

In this episode: 

  • Nikolay Kozjharnov, Research Associate Professor in Energy Security at the Gulf Studies Center at Qatar University
  • Cornelia Meyer, Macroeconomist and oil and gas specialist
  • Torbjorn Soltvedt, Associate Director at global risk intelligence company Verisk Maplecroft

Host: James Bays
